首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用json中的文本块而不是url返回smmry api请求的最佳方法是什么?

使用JSON中的文本块而不是URL返回Smmry API请求的最佳方法是将API请求的结果作为JSON字符串直接嵌入到响应中。

具体步骤如下:

  1. 发起对Smmry API的请求,并获得返回的JSON结果。
  2. 将JSON结果转换为字符串。
  3. 在服务器端构建响应时,将该JSON字符串嵌入到响应中的适当位置。
  4. 将响应发送给客户端。

这种方法的优势是可以直接将JSON字符串嵌入到响应中,无需额外的网络请求。相比于返回URL,这种方法更加高效和便捷。

下面是一个示例代码,演示了如何在Node.js中使用Express框架实现该方法:

代码语言:txt
复制
const express = require('express');
const app = express();

app.get('/api/summary', (req, res) => {
  // 发起对Smmry API的请求,获取JSON结果
  const smmryResult = { /* Smmry API返回的JSON结果 */ };

  // 将JSON结果转换为字符串
  const jsonStr = JSON.stringify(smmryResult);

  // 构建响应,将JSON字符串嵌入到响应中
  const response = {
    data: {
      summary: jsonStr,
      // 其他响应数据...
    }
  };

  // 发送响应
  res.json(response);
});

app.listen(3000, () => {
  console.log('Server is running on port 3000');
});

在这个示例中,我们将Smmry API返回的JSON结果存储在变量smmryResult中,并通过JSON.stringify方法将其转换为字符串jsonStr。然后,我们构建了一个包含summary字段的响应对象response,并将jsonStr嵌入到summary字段中。最后,我们使用Express的res.json方法将整个响应发送给客户端。

需要注意的是,这只是一个简单的示例,实际使用中还需要对错误处理、响应格式等进行更完善的处理。同时,推荐的腾讯云相关产品和产品介绍链接地址可以根据实际需求和场景进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• GPT3 探索指南(三)

    到目前为止,我们已经查看了(并编写了)很多代码。但我们实际上还没有创建一个完全可用的 app。那就是我们将要做的事情。在本章中,我们将构建一个简单但功能强大的 Web app,让用户提出问题,由 GPT-3 从我们提供的知识库中回答。该 app 可用于回答任何类型的问题,但我们将用它来回答人们可能对我们有的问题 - 一个 问我任何事 的 app。所以,想象一个招聘专员或潜在雇主可以用来询问你的技能、成就和经验的网站。不想找新工作?没问题。同样,这个 app 可以用于任何类型的问答应用 - 所以可能是一个由 GPT-3 动力驱动的产品 FAQ,或一个由 GPT-3 动力驱动的教学助手 - 这完全取决于你。我们将从 app 将如何工作的快速概述开始,然后逐步介绍构建过程。

    00

    jQuery的Ajax实例(附完整代码)

    作为一个前端刚入门没多久的小白,想在这里分享一下我的学习内容,就算是学习笔记了。因为前端的大部分学习都是通过网站上的教程,所以遇到不懂得问题,也只有求助于网络,通过度娘,了解到了一些论坛、博客。在发现了众多技术大牛的同时,我也发现,一些像我这样的小白,由于能力有限,在查找相关资料的时候,对于大佬的一些操作理解困难,虽说能照猫画虎的做下来,但是可能自己也没有理解为什么要这么做。当然,我说的就是自己在查资料时曾经遇到的问题,这也是我写这篇笔记的主要原因。我下面就根据我自己的理解跟大家说说Ajax,如果大家看到什么问题,欢迎批评指正。

    03
    领券